Town Centre Securities has sold 33 Bothwell Street in Glasgow’s prime office core to Cordatus Real Estate for £6.98m – a 6.62% yield.
The 27,375 sq ft, six-storey office building is within Glasgow’s international financial services district.
Tenants include Starbucks, Chase Devere IFA Group, Turner & Townsend Group and Lambert Smith Hampton, generating rents of £484,873 pa.
Sheridan Property Consultants and Lambert Smith Hampton acted for Town Centre Securities; Cordatus was represented by Johnston Waddell.
